#0b06b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b06b0 is composed of 4.3% red, 2.4%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.8%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 241.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 35.7%. #0b06b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#160cff with #000061.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#0b06b0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b06b0 has RGB values of R:11, G:6,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 722608.

Shades and Tints of #0b06b0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000005 is the darkest color, while #f2f1ff is the lightest one.
